Horizontal drilling extends the wellbore through the reservoir, increasing contact area and output. Casing, a series of steel pipes cemented into place, ensures the well remains structurally sound and isolates different geological layers.

Tertiary recovery, or enhanced oil recovery, employs advanced techniques like steam injection or chemical flooding to extract hydrocarbons that would otherwise remain trapped. The industry supports millions of jobs directly, from roughnecks on a derrick to engineers designing subsurface models.
